Author Pollock, Darren A. text Zootaxa 2006 1248 45 68 journal article 50600 10.5281/zenodo.172970 6e472142-48ad-4d80-b2ab-00326f40eb31 1175­5326 172970 Scotochroides antennatus Mank NOVA SCOTIA : 26 specimens examined from Guysborough, Halifax, Lunenburg, Queens, Yarmouth, Kings, and Hants counties. The earliest record is from 1958 ( Kings Co.: Kentville, 6.viii.1958 , J.R. Vockeroth, CNC). Newly recorded from Nova Scotia . In Nova Scotia , collected in Picea rubens , P. mariana (Mill.) BSP., Tsuga canadensis and Pinus strobus stands ranging in age from 40 to 120+ years; most specimens collected with flight­intercept traps or by sweeping vegetation.
